Step-by-Step Tutorial: Calculating Ratios in Excel
In this section, we’ll break down the process of calculating ratios in Excel step by step.
By following these steps, you’ll be able to compute any ratio you need directly within your spreadsheet.
Step 1: Open Excel and Input Data
First things first, start by launching Excel and entering the data you want to compare.
Make sure to input these values in two separate columns for clarity.
Let’s say you’re comparing sales figures; put one value in column A and the other in column B.
Step 2: Select an Empty Cell for the Ratio
Find an empty cell where you want the ratio to be displayed.
It’s a good idea to pick a cell close to your original data for easy reference.
